Stat. § 895.455","heading":"Limits on recovery by prisoners.","body":"A prisoner, as defined in s. 801.02 (7) (a) 2., may not recover damages for mental or emotional injury unless the prisoner shows that he or she has suffered a physical injury as a result of the same incident that caused the mental or emotional injury.","path":["Chs. 885-895, Provisions Common to Actions and Provisions Common to Actions and Proceedings in All Courts","Chapter 895 Damages, Liability, And Miscellaneous Provisions Regarding Actions In Courts","SUBCHAPTER I DAMAGES, RECOVERY, AND MISCELLANEOUSPROVISIONS REGARDING ACTIONS IN COURTS"],"source_url":"https://docs.legis.wisconsin.gov/document/statutes/895.455","current_through":"2023-24 Wisconsin Statutes updated through 2025 Wis.
